Margaret Bowater Park in Corner Brook · December 2024

Day-to-day recreation clusters around Margaret Bowater Park, the gathering ground for Canada Day, Corner Brook Day, and winter carnival

Walk or drive through Corner Brook long enough and Margaret Bowater Park comes up. The central park Corner Brook actually uses for civic parties. Swimming, playgrounds, splash pad, and a stage keep it busier than a postcard stop.

Day-to-day recreation clusters around Margaret Bowater Park, the gathering ground for Canada Day, Corner Brook Day, and winter carnival energy, complete with swimming area and splash pad. The Corner Brook Stream Trail threads the gorge and salmon ladder through town, and Three Bear Mountain adds the climb for city-and-bay views toward the Blomidon range. Marble Mountain Ski Resort is the short-drive winter reflex. Marina Redmond Centre covers indoor pool life, Corner Brook Transit is expanding hours, and 2026 civic chatter includes NL Summer Games volunteers plus the Jigs & Wheels Festival on the tourism board.

November 2024: Corner Brook drinking water

Corner Brook draws municipal drinking water from Corner Brook Lake / Steady Brook watershed system, treated at Corner Brook water treatment facilities.

Ask where Corner Brook drinking water begins and the answer is Corner Brook Lake / Steady Brook watershed system, then Corner Brook water treatment facilities. That supply chain is what the water atlas puts beside hardness and lead.

City surface supply from the Corner Brook Lake / Steady Brook upland system with municipal treatment before distribution.
